Frances Woodson Obituary

It is always difficult saying goodbye to someone we love and cherish. Family and friends must say goodbye to their beloved Frances Woodson (Temperance, Michigan), born in Leavenworth, Kansas, who passed away at the age of 89, on May 11, 2023. You can send your sympathy in the guestbook provided and share it with the family.

She was predeceased by : her parents, Richard Leintz and Ruth Leintz (Pierce); her grandchildren, Samantha and Adam Woodson; her brother Kurt Leintz; and her son-in-law Mark Merzke.

She is survived by : her daughter Sue; her husband David Warren Woodson; and her children, David Woodson, Jr. (Robin), Steve Woodson, Susan Merzke, Dana Woodson (Christine) and Scott Woodson (Beth). She is also survived by 9 grandchildren; and 11 great-grandchildren.
